Philips Streamium WACS7500 - (MP3 & Digital Music)

Score: 7.2

If you're in the market for a straightforward system that streams your PC's music around your home, the Philips Streamium WACS7500 is certainly worth a closer look. It's comprised of a central jukebox with speakers and a hard drive, and a smaller speaker unit for another room

We Like: Easy to use and set up; decent Wi-Fi functionality; improved display; simple navigation; built-in CD database

We Don't Like: A little expensive; small hard drive; very slow performance; occasional network issues; lack of codec support

Accessories: iPod; stereo audio cable

Judgement: A system with great potential but severely let down by poor codec support and extremely slow CD ripping and network performance. That said, it's unique in its abilities as a complete package and if you want a one-stop networked audio solution for multiple rooms, you're certain to overlook the negative aspects of the system
